* Any updates from the group investigating analytics alternatives? (Marc, Davin, Pierre)
* Larger discussion scoped down to something small and immediate
* Two directions:
* Publish a list alternatives without promising that they are GDPR compliant (e.g. Matomo or perhaps Plausible)
* What is GDPR compliant (and who has authority to say)? Do we create a subcommittee to establish?
* May have to develop knowledge around specific tools.
* Will have local legislation to assess e.g. Quebec/Canada
* Why do we need e.g. Google Analytics? Why not focus on COUNTER-style analytics?
* Editors really want these (web stats). They have "good graphs". Prestige and demonstration of impact.
* A checklist or wizard for journals?
* starting with "do you really need google analytics?"
* e.g. data must be hosted in EU, IPs must be anonymized, ...
* Has Google reacted to GDPR challenge re: Analytics?
* Bozana is already working on COUNTER/institutional subscription rewrite
* NGLP is also a player on this.
* Alec will send A-J details on this.
* Sonya will share monthly call details.
* Next steps
* Ideas
* Write a very short proposal to communicate as PKP (and send to documentation team to review).
* Alternatively, going deeper and write down a "howto got statistics without GA" (explaining PKP tools, Plausible integration or Matomo).
* finally, if is needed, build plugins for the alternatives.
* Decision: subgroup will work with Nathalie on communications (e.g. blog post). "If you're worried about GDPR and analytics, here are some altneratives..."
